IPONE by Motul, is a French manufacturer of premium lubricants for two-wheelers and is heavily inspired by Japanese culture. It has launched a diverse range of lubricants along with bike care products in India.
IPONE has used the judo belt progression system to categorise different tiers of oils, starting with the Yellow belt which signifies the entry level ‘Standard’ range followed by the Green belt for the ‘Advanced’ range, then the Blue belt for the ‘Sport’ range and lastly, the Black belt for the top of the line ‘Racing’ range.

The ‘Standard’ range is mineral oil, made as an affordable yet effective option. A step up from this is the ‘Advanced’ range, which is a semi-synthetic engine oil with Ester technology, built for versatile and everyday use.

Next up is the ‘Sport’ range, which is 100 percent synthetic oil with Ester, promising superior engine protection for both on-road and off-road motorcycles. Lastly, we have the ‘Racing’ range, which is the top-of-the-line 100 percent synthetic engine oil also with Ester, promises maximum protection and is formulated for high-performance riding. Also, the ‘Racing’ range is the official partner of the Red Bull MotoGP Rookies Cup.

The packaging is also worth talking about as it gets coloured accents depending on the tier of oil, which are inspired by the Judo belts along with cool Japanese manga-style prints of motorcycles on the label, like the Ducati Panigale on the ‘Racing’ range.

Apart from this, IPONE is also offering bike care products, which include, chain lube specifically for off-road motorcycles along with coloured chain lubes in white, red, and blue colours. Helmet care products like the helmet interior cleaner and water repellent spray for the visor are also available.
The IPONE range sits above the Motul range which is already a premium brand for lubricants, but despite that, the IPONE range starts from ₹500 for an 800ml bottle of the ‘Standard’ range and goes all the way up to ₹1550 for a 1-litre bottle of the top-of-the-line ‘Racing’ range.
